Chennai:
Superstar Rajinikanth has been admitted to the Apollo Hospital in Chennai late Monday night. Hospital sources said that a heart-related procedure has been scheduled for Tuesday. His condition, they said, was stable.
There has been no official statement yet from the hospital or the family.
The 76-year-old actor has been busy with two films - Vettaiyan by Director Gnanavel Raja, slated for October 10 release and Coolie by Lokesh Kanagaraj. He had returned to Chennai only a few days ago.
A decade ago, the superstar had undergone a kidney transplant in Singapore. Recently, he opted out of his much talked about political plunge citing health reasons.
